Xilinx 通过“可组合”硬件实现数据中心卸载
Xilinx 推出了一系列基于“可组合硬件”的数据中心产品,以提高适应性和灵活性,以应对不断变化的数据中心需求,并解决视频分析和金融交易平台中的延迟问题。
这些产品包括一系列新的 Alveo SmartNIC(网络接口卡)、人工智能 (AI) 视频分析应用程序、用于亚微秒交易的加速算法交易参考设计以及 Xilinx App Store。新产品的目标是使软件开发人员能够提供计算密集型性能,而无需进行昂贵且冗长的硬件开发。 Xilinx 表示,凭借这些新产品和解决方案,它消除了软件开发人员在 Alveo 加速卡上快速创建和部署软件定义的硬件加速应用程序的障碍。
许多数据中心面临的挑战是对网络带宽和优化人工智能和实时分析工作负载的需求大幅增加,这些工作负载不断发展并将现有基础设施推向极限。 Xilinx 表示,这推动了对完全“可组合”的软件定义硬件加速器的需求,该加速器具有针对要求苛刻的应用程序进行优化的适应性以及快速处理新工作负载和协议并以线速加速它们的灵活性。
“组合式”智能网卡
其首个用于数据中心的新产品套件是 Xilinx Alveo SN1000,这是一个可组合智能网卡系列。该公司所说的可组合意味着它为所有功能卸载提供软件定义的硬件加速。
图>在与embedded.com 的简报中,赛灵思数据中心集团产品营销总监Kartik Srinivasan 表示:“在我们与超大规模者和早期采用者的接触中,每个人都有不同的需求,但都需要持续的功能创新,同时没有在性能上妥协。随着 NIC 成为服务器 I/O 中的关键组件,超过 25Gb,卸载 NIC 开始出现。”
“通过这些卸载 NIC 的 ASIC 实现,没有可编程性,因此无法扩展和适应不同的需求。同样,对于 CPU 实现,虽然有些可能具有可编程性,但它们效率不高,无法扩展到 100Gb 及更高的连接。”
图>SN1000 智能网卡直接卸载 CPU 密集型任务以优化网络性能,其开放式架构可以以线速加速广泛的网络功能。它们为广泛的网络、安全和存储卸载提供软件定义的硬件加速,例如 Open vSwitch 和虚拟化加速 (Virtio.net)。安全卸载包括 IPsec、kTLS 和 SSL/TLS 以及加速存储应用程序,包括 Virtio.blk、NVMe over TCP、Ceph 以及压缩和加密服务。
使用 Vitis Networking 平台和行业标准、高级编程语言(如 P4、C 和 C++),软件开发人员可以创建在 SmartNIC 上的硬件中运行的网络功能、协议和应用程序。 Vitis Networking 使组织能够快速轻松地组合新的和调整现有的网络功能,以处理新的协议和应用程序,而无需更换硬件和面向未来的投资。
Srinivasan 补充说:“客户可以获得开箱即用的即插即用体验。我们编写一些我们认为客户需要的功能,加上加速,然后客户可以删除块或添加他们自己的自定义加速器。”
在发布时,Xilinx 表示其 SmartNIC 得到了良好的行业支持。 VMware 云平台业务部营销副总裁 Lee Caswell 表示:“VMware 正在为具有更高安全要求的下一代应用定义混合云架构。 SmartNIC 将在 VMware 云基础架构中发挥关键作用,为客户提供跨裸机和虚拟化环境的统一管理、安全性和弹性模型,其中 Xilinx Alveo SN1000 SmartNIC 的可组合性将提供灵活、集成和合格的解决方案为客户服务。”
浪潮网络业务部总经理 Ben Li 补充说:“当今的软件定义数据中心需要灵活性和可扩展性来满足客户工作负载不断变化的需求。 Xilinx Alveo SN1000 SmartNIC 系列创新的可组合卸载框架使浪潮能够通过快速开发和部署自定义工作负载来灵活地适应不断变化的客户需求。”
SN1000 系列智能网卡基于 Xilinx 16nm UltraScale+™ 架构,由低延迟 Xilinx XCU26 FPGA 和 16 核 Arm ® 提供支持 处理器。 SN1000 SmartNIC 提供双 QSFP 端口,用于 10/25/100Gb/s 连接,具有领先的小数据包性能和 PCIe Gen 4 互连。该系列中的第一个型号是 SN1022,它提供全高、半长外形,功率范围为 75 瓦。
视频分析平台针对延迟敏感的 AI 视频推理
Xilinx 推出的第二款数据中心产品是其智能世界视频分析平台,以及旨在加速最复杂和对延迟敏感的 AI 视频推理应用程序的合作伙伴解决方案生态系统。
它由 Xilinx 视频机器学习流媒体服务器提供支持,可提供整个应用程序加速,并且可以在单个 Alveo 加速器卡上以低于 100 毫秒的确定性管道延迟支持多个神经网络。 Xilinx 表示,结果是要求苛刻的 AI 视频分析应用程序实现了业界最低的 TCO(总拥有成本)。
图>推出时可用的合作伙伴解决方案包括:
- Aupera:提供统包式智能城市和智能零售解决方案,将 Aupera 的智能视频处理与 Alveo 加速器相结合。
- Mipsology:提供一个工具集,用于将现有 AI 应用程序从基于 GPU 的架构轻松迁移到 Alveo 平台,以及即插即用的高性能 AI 推理加速。
- DeepAI:在 Alveo 加速器的边缘提供 AI 培训,与基于 GPU 的解决方案相比,性能/成本优势高达 10 倍。
Xilinx 告诉embedded.com,零售市场是该产品平台的一个关键垂直目标,因为盗窃造成的缩水是该行业的一个大问题。
低延迟电子金融交易参考设计
在算法交易中实现亚微秒延迟传统上需要昂贵且耗时的硬件开发。 Vitis 开发平台现在包括加速算法交易 (AAT) 参考设计,使软件开发人员能够快速、经济高效地提供亚微秒级的交易性能,而无需进行定制硬件开发。
在 Alveo 加速器卡上实施的 AAT 提供模块化设计,其中包括端到端、低延迟交易解决方案的所有必要组件。每个模块都可以在 Vitis 平台中使用 C 和 C++ 进行定制,以满足每个公司的特定需求。 AAT 参考设计现已免费提供给 Alveo 加速卡客户。
具有可立即部署的视频分析和金融交易解决方案的应用商店
赛灵思还推出了一个应用程序商店,其中包含可立即部署的加速应用程序,涵盖智能世界 AI 视频分析、反洗钱和实时视频转码。由 Xilinx 生态系统合作伙伴开发的容器化预构建应用程序提供了一种在几分钟内评估、购买和部署加速应用程序的简便方法。
嵌入式